Uncharted 4 Creative Director Warns Gamers Of Potential Leaks

April 26, 2016 by Dennis Patrick

Neil Druckmann wants gamers to stay vigilant of spoilers.

uncharted-4

Longtime fans of the Uncharted series are patiently awaiting for the release of Uncharted 4, the next and final installment for Nathan Drake. However, as we inch closer to the launch date for the video game, the Naughty Dog development team is warning fans of potential spoilers that may find its way online before the game’s official release.

Uncharted 4: A Thief’s End doesn’t release into the market until May 10, 2016, for the PlayStation 4. That doesn’t mean information of the game won’t find its way online before fans are able to get the game themselves. Creator-director for Uncharted 4: A Thief’s End, Neil Druckmann, sent out a tweet earlier this morning in hopes to sway from gamers from stumbling onto posts that may have information regarding the video game storyline.

Uncharted 4 is just two weeks away! As we get closer it’ll get harder and harder to control leaks. Stay vigilant. Big surprises in store.

— Neil Druckmann (@Neil_Druckmann) April 26, 2016

Neil Druckmann notes through his tweet that leaks are increasingly harder to control as the game gets closer to its launch date. Already, there have been reports of certain retailers selling the game early, essentially allowing gamers to enjoy the full story campaign before the game becomes available worldwide.

As for the “big surprises,” Neil Druckmann mentions within the tweet, it’s likely related to the campaign storyline as this is the only section available for gamers to enjoy early. For now, Uncharted 4: A Thief’s End has the multiplayer locked away so if you’re one of the few lucky gamers who managed to get the game before its release then we ask that you’re mindful of the other gamers who are eagerly awaiting to get the game when it launches.
